Horse racing is simply a contest of speed among horses ridden by jockeys or pull sulkies and their drivers or no drivers over a distance for competition. It’s an ancient sport, as its main aim is to identify which horse is the fastest over a certain distance.

It is tough to pinpoint precisely the time horse racing began. However, it is possible to trace some early horse racing history to the Greek Olympic Games in 700 to 40 B.C. During that period, horse riders participated in two races, namely the mounted bareback and the four-hitched chariot races. 

Soon enough, horse riding started gaining popularity, and neighboring countries like Persia, Middle East Arabia, China, and even North Africa were joining in this fun and exciting sport. Fast-forward to the 21st century, and horse racing is now a sport everyone vies for each year.

1. Saratoga

Saratoga Race Course is one of the best and was created in 1863. Apparently, the state of New York owns this racecourse.

This racecourse is located in Saratoga Springs, New York. The Saratoga gates are open to its customers from July to September, and there is always an ongoing race taking place, which offers mouth-watering prizes.

Saratoga grounds is fondly called the “Graveyard of Champions” because it’s the racecourse where champions get defeated. One recent and popular competition still fresh in the memory of those who watched the event in 2015 is that of the “Triple Crown Winner American Pharaoh.” The American Pharaoh lost the race at Saratoga.

2. Churchill Downs

Churchill Downs is owned by Churchill Downs incorporated, and this racecourse is in Louisville, Kentucky. This famous international racecourse was founded in 1875 and has been growing since then. Today, it spans 147 acres of land from the 80 acres they started with.

Lots of people have made a fortune from this racecourse. The horse races last for at least two minutes, and it attracts an audience of over 150,000 people. 3. Santa Anita Park 

You’ll find Santa Anita Park in Arcadia, California. It was established in 1934, and it holds famous horse racing competitions like the Santa Anita Handicap, Santa Anita Derby, the Sunshine Millions Day, and a host of others. In 1935, Santa Anita was the first to offer a huge sum of $100,000 to its winners. The news was all over the front page of the Los Angeles Times.

4. Del Mar Race Track

Del Mar opened officially in 1937, its founder being Bing Crosby and other celebrities like Oliver Hardy and Gary Cooper. The idea of building the Del Mar racetrack started when William Quigley pitched the idea to Bing Crosby. Crosby was there to personally greet his fans when he first opened the gates of Del Mar. This 370-acre event ground holds the San Diego County Fair annually. The legendary Seabiscuit-Ligaroti race that started in 1938 is held every August 12th and attracts over 20,000 people to the racecourse.

5. Arlington Park 

Arlington came into official existence in 1927. They started with 1000 acres, with everyone calling it the most beautiful in America. This track has gone through rough times and still came outstanding and victorious. Remember the World War II? Arlington parked survived it and stood more ground in the coming years.
